随着区块链技术的快速发展,数字资产的数量和种类不断增加,区块链安全问题已经成为行业内外关注的焦点。许多项目在其初期并未充分考虑安全审计,导致后期出现了大量的安全隐患,甚至引发了资本损失和用户信任危机。因此,区块链安全审计显得尤为重要,不仅保护了用户的资产安全,也为整个区块链生态的健康发展提供了保障。
## 什么是区块链安全审计区块链安全审计是一种对区块链技术及其运作环境进行的全面检查和评估,其目的是发现和修复安全漏洞,确保数字资产的安全性和项目的合规性。审计的内容通常包括智能合约的代码审核、网络安全评估、数据存储安全等方面。
在区块链项目中,安全审计的重要性体现在多个方面:首先,它能够预防安全事故的发生,减少经济损失;其次,进行审计可以提高项目的透明度,增强用户和投资者对项目的信任;最后,合规的审计报告也是许多监管机构及投资者所要求的必要条件。
## 区块链安全审计的过程区块链安全审计一般包括多个步骤,首先是与项目团队的沟通,了解项目的背景、设计思路和实施细节;接下来是对代码的静态和动态分析,包括对智能合约的完整性、逻辑的合理性进行审核;然后进行模拟攻击测试,评估系统在不同攻击情境下的表现;最后,出具审计报告,提供修复建议和后续风险监控的方案。
在区块链安全审计中,审计团队会使用多种工具,如Mythril、Oyente等静态分析工具,以及Manticore、Echidna等动态分析工具,以便对智能合约进行深度的检查。此外,黑盒测试和白盒测试也经常被结合使用,以提高审计的全面性和准确性。
## 区块链安全审计的标准与规范区块链安全审计在不同的国家和地区可能会遵循不同的标准。欧洲的GDPR(通用数据保护条例)和美国的FINRA(金融业监管局)提供了一些基本的合规要求,而针对区块链技术的具体审计标准例如OWASP(开放Web应用安全项目)等愈显重要。
不同机构的审计要求可能会有所不同,有的机构非常重视智能合约的完整性,有的则可能会关注透明度与监管合规。因此,审计团队在进行审计时,需要综合考虑多方因素,确保所做的审核全面且具备针对性。
## 安全审计币的概念与发展安全审计币是指在区块链中为安全审计服务而产生的代币,通常用于激励审核人员和参与者,提高审计流程的有效性和透明度。这类代币不仅能够促进审计行业的发展,也可以为持有者带来一定的经济收益。
随着区块链项目的增多,安全审计的需求日益增加。因此,安全审计币的市场前景很广阔。越来越多的企业开始意识到安全审计的重要性,并愿意为此支付相应的费用,安全审计币凭借其流通性和激励机制,成为一种新的交易货币。
## 如何进行安全审计币的交易安全审计币通常可以在一些主流的加密货币交易平台进行交易。用户需要在这些平台上注册账户,完成身份验证后方可进行交易。交易流程一般包括选择币种、输入交易金额、确认信息等步骤。
为了保障交易的安全性,用户应选择那些知名且信誉良好的交易平台。同时,开启两步验证等安全功能,定期更改账户密码,也是保护账户安全的必要措施。此外,了解市场行情,合理安排交易时间,也是用户应具备的基本素养。
## 安全审计在区块链项目中的应用案例在多个区块链项目中,实施安全审计之后,很多项目的安全隐患得到了有效消除,用户的信任也随之增强。例如某知名去中心化金融(DeFi)平台,在遭遇多次攻击之后,寻求专业安全审计公司的帮助,发现了潜在的漏洞并及时修复,保护了用户的资产安全。
审计不仅提升了项目的安全性,同时也为项目本身的可持续发展提供了保障。通过审计,项目可以获得更高的信任度,从而吸引更多用户及投资者的关注和参与,提升项目的市场竞争力。
## 未来区块链安全审计的趋势尽管区块链安全审计在不断进步,但仍然面临许多挑战,如审计工具的成熟度不足、专业审计人才缺乏等。此外,越来越复杂的攻击手段也对审计提出了更高的要求。
随着区块链技术的不断发展,安全审计也会向着智能化、自动化的方向发展,尤其是在人工智能和机器学习技术的助力下,未来的审计流程将会更加高效和精准。同时,行业标准化和规范化也将进一步提升审计的可靠性和公信力。
## 总结与展望区块链安全审计的实施不仅仅是为了保护用户资产,更是整个区块链生态健康发展的基石。随着用户对安全的高度关注,越来越多的企业将把安全审计视为项目的重要组成部分。
在未来发展过程中,企业应更重视安全审计,把其作为项目规划中的关键环节。此外,行业内也应加强对审计人员的培训和评估,提高审计质量,从而共同推动区块链行业的安全和健康发展。
--- ## 相关问题 1. **区块链安全审计的必要性是什么?** 2. **审计过程中可能遇到的主要问题是什么?** 3. **安全审计币如何促进区块链安全审计的发展?** 4. **如何选择可信赖的区块链安全审计公司?** 5. **区块链安全审计与传统审计有什么区别?** 6. **未来的区块链安全审计将朝哪个方向发展?** 7. **普通用户如何理解区块链安全审计的结果?** 接下来将逐一细致探讨每个问题。